Pan-Seared & Roasted Pork Loin Wrapped in Bacon

Cook bacon until just past half done, drain on paper towels. Wrap bacon around trimmed pork loin medallions, secure with toothpicks. Coat the top and bottom of the medallions with olive oil, season with salt and pepper. Sear in a hot pan over medium-high heat for 4 minutes per side. Finish cooking in a 425° oven for 4 to 6 minutes or until the pork is cooked to your liking.

Demilune of Baked Butternut Squash & Apple with Truffle Honey & Rosemary

Slice the neck of a peeled butternut squash in half lengthwise, then slice into half moons under a quarter inch thick. Slice cored apples to the same shape and thickness. Layer the squash and apples in a buttered overproof pan or baking dish.

Drizzle with truffle honey, top with rosemary sprigs, season with kosher salt. Generously dot the top with butter. Bake at 375° until the squash and apple are tender, about 35 minutes.

Drizzle a bit more truffle honey over the baked squash/apple just before serving.

 Sauteed Purple Cabbage with Truffle Honey, Balsamic Vinegar, Caraway Seeds

Slice half of a purple cabbage into ribbons. Saute half a diced onion in butter until light golden brown. Add the cabbage, a sprinkling of toasted caraway seeds, and a splash of balsamic vinegar. Toss, cover, and cook until the cabbage is tender, about 10 minutes. Add salt to taste. Drizzle with truffle honey and toss again. Garnish with a purple-blue rosemary flower and sprig.
